Job Summary:

We are looking for an experienced Product Designer with a minimum of 2 years industry experience in UIUX, Product Design or equivalent, to join our in-house product team to improve overall product and customer experience. You will be working closely with the business, tech and data scientist teams, and use data (quantitative and qualitative) to produce high-quality designs to scale and optimise the product performance and customer satisfaction.

Job Responsibilities and Duties:

  • Develop wireframes, mockups, and prototypes to effectively communicate design ideas.
  • Explore design patterns and generate a diverse range of innovative concepts.
  • Develop visually appealing designs that align with the company's brand and design guidelines, while paying attention to typography, layout and visual hierarchy.
  • Has conceptual familiarity with information architecture and cross-platform flows. Considers potential states (errors, successes, dead-ends) in their work.
  • Conduct research, and usability testing, and gather feedback to continually enhance the user experience.
  • Collaborate with product managers, engineers, data and QA to implement and refine designs.
  • Shares work early and often and seeks out constructive feedback from the design team and stakeholders.
  • Play an active role in other designers’ work—from research to asset production.
  • Continue to learn about the different core design capabilities and practice them.
  • Stay up-to-date with the latest UX trends, techniques, and technologies, incorporating them into designs as appropriate.
